logo

Output 80c4d2c5900b617c33151b89557a52d27470e22e9f54d1cbbb40e579fc646cbf:2

value
6090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d7774b11faaad0e86934bd55051933f54e8aa5 OP_EQUAL
address
3KMxTQXRiCNq9L1kKVEJAoDCJLvUExMjKV
transaction
80c4d2c5900b617c33151b89557a52d27470e22e9f54d1cbbb40e579fc646cbf